#594909 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#594909 is composed of 34.9% red, 28.6%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18% magenta, 89.9% yellow and 65.1% black. It has a hue angle of 48 degrees, a saturation of 81.6% and a lightness of 19.2%. #594909 color hex could be obtained by blending #b29212 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

● #594909 color description : Very dark yellow [Olive tone].
#594909 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#594909 has RGB values of R:89, G:73,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.18, Y:0.9,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 5851401.
